Optimize Your Settings

Camera Setting: Utilize "Strike Zone 2" as your default camera setting. This angle keeps you close to the plate and gives you a clear view of the pitch as it approaches.
Hitting Interface: Using "zone hitting" allows for more control over where you position your PCI (Pitcher Cursor Interface). This ensures that you can adjust quickly and precisely to the pitch being thrown.
Customization: Keep your outer PCI off and only use a centered bat. This minimalist approach simplifies your targeting and focuses your attention on making clean contact.
Practice Makes Perfect
The key to mastering your hitting lies in consistent practice. Here are some methods to help you hone your skills:
Batting Practice: Spend dedicated time at the batting cage or on the practice field. Focus on both contact and power drills to work on these skills simultaneously.
Game Situations: Simulate game situations during practice to prepare yourself mentally and physically. This can include facing pitchers of varying skill levels and practicing specific at-bats.
Watch Videos: Analyze professional players and their techniques. Learn from their strategies, swings, and approaches to different pitches.
